Description

1-(4-Methyl-1,2,3,4-tetrahydroisoquinolin-2-yl)ethan-1-one is a high-purity, synthetically derived organic compound belonging to the tetrahydroisoquinoline class, serving as a critical building block in advanced chemical synthesis. Its value lies in its well-defined molecular structure, which provides a versatile scaffold for constructing more complex molecules with precision. This intermediate is essential for research and development chemists and process engineers in the pharmaceutical and agrochemical industries, where it is used to develop new active ingredients and fine chemicals.

Basic Information

Product Name 1-(4-Methyl-1,2,3,4-tetrahydroisoquinolin-2-yl)ethan-1-one
CAS No. 1427266-38-3
Molecular Formula C₁₂H₁₅NO
Molecular Weight 189.25 g/mol
Synonyms 2-Acetyl-4-methyl-1,2,3,4-tetrahydroisoquinoline; 1-(4-Methyl-3,4-dihydro-1H-isoquinolin-2(1H)-yl)ethanone; 4-Methyl-2-acetyl-1,2,3,4-tetrahydroisoquinoline; N-Acetyl-4-methyl-1,2,3,4-tetrahydroisoquinoline; 4-Methyl-1,2,3,4-tetrahydroisoquinolin-2-yl methyl ketone

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(typically 15-25°C). Keep away from strong oxidizing agents. For long-term storage, consider an inert atmosphere to maintain optimal stability.
